What are the risks associated with global supply chain disruption and how can Argentine companies strengthen their resilience in the face of events such as pandemics or other global challenges?

Disruption of the global supply chain, as seen during pandemics, can affect the availability of raw materials. Strategies such as diversifying suppliers, maintaining safety inventories, and adopting supply chain tracking technologies are essential. Collaboration with international partners, periodic risk assessment and flexibility in contracts are essential measures to strengthen the resilience of the supply chain in the Argentine business context.

What is the difference between the identity card and the passport in Ecuador?

The identity card and the passport are different documents in Ecuador. The identity card is a personal identification document for Ecuadorian citizens and foreign residents, while the passport is used for international travel. Both documents are issued by the Civil Registry and the Migration Regulation and Control Agency and are used for different purposes.

What are the key environmental considerations in due diligence of development projects in the Dominican Republic?

In the due diligence of development projects in the Dominican Republic, potential environmental impacts, compliance with local environmental regulations, obtaining environmental permits and implementing mitigation measures must be evaluated to minimize the negative impact on the environment.

How is PEP supervision addressed in the field of state-owned companies in Argentina?

The supervision of PEP in the scope of state-owned companies in Argentina is addressed through the implementation of specific transparency and control measures. Rigorous procedures are established for the selection and appointment of directors in state-owned companies, avoiding undue influence from PEP. Accountability and transparency in the financial management of these companies are essential. In addition, active supervision of commercial transactions and decision-making is carried out to prevent possible conflicts of interest. Citizen participation in the surveillance of state companies and collaboration with control organizations contribute to guaranteeing integrity in this area.
